5 Reasons Why Your Phone Needs a Screen Protector
In today’s fast-paced world, our smartphones are more than just devices; they are extensions of our lives. One of the most essential accessories to consider for your phone is a screen protector. Here are five reasons why your phone needs one:
- Protection Against Scratches: Regular use can expose your phone's screen to scratches from keys, coins, and other objects. A quality screen protector acts as a barrier, ensuring those everyday objects don't leave unsightly marks.
- Shatter Resistance: Accidental drops can result in cracked screens, which can be expensive to repair. A screen protector can absorb some of the impact and reduce the chances of a shattered display.
Besides physical protection, screen protectors can also reduce glare and enhance visibility, making it easier to use your phone outdoors. They can even come with features like anti-fingerprint coatings that help maintain a clean look. Also, consider the cost-effectiveness of protecting your phone; investing in a screen protector is significantly cheaper than a screen repair or replacement. Lastly, if you plan to resell your phone in the future, a well-maintained screen protected by a screen protector can enhance its resale value. How to Choose the Right Screen Protector: A Comprehensive Guide
Choosing the right screen protector is vital to ensuring the longevity and functionality of your device's screen. With a plethora of options available in the market, it can be overwhelming to select one that fits your needs. Start by considering the type of screen protector: tempered glass and plastic film have distinct features and benefits. Tempered glass offers superior protection against drops and scratches, while plastic film is often thinner and more flexible, making it a great option for those seeking a lightweight solution. Additionally, evaluate factors such as the protector's hardness rating (measured in H), clarity, and ease of installation.
Once you've narrowed down your options, think about the specific features that may be important to you. For instance, anti-glare screen protectors are an excellent choice for users who frequently find themselves in bright environments. On the other hand, if you are worried about privacy, consider a privacy screen protector that restricts viewing angles. Consider also the brand reputation and customer reviews, as these can provide insights into the durability and performance of the screen protector. In conclusion, taking the time to research and select the right screen protector can save you from costly repairs and enhance your overall user experience.
Are All Screen Protectors Created Equal? Understanding the Differences
When it comes to protecting your devices, not all screen protectors are created equal. While many may look similar, they come with varying materials, levels of durability, and installation processes that can affect their overall performance. Understanding the differences between these options can guide you in selecting the best protection for your specific needs. Here are some common types of screen protectors:
- Tempered Glass: Known for its high durability and scratch resistance, tempered glass is often the preferred choice for those looking for a robust option.
- Plastic Film: Typically thinner and more affordable, plastic film protectors offer basic scratch protection but may not withstand impacts as well.
- Liquid Screen Protectors: These are applied as a liquid and provide an invisible layer of protection. Although they maintain the device's original look, their effectiveness can be variable.
In addition to material differences, the installation process can significantly impact the effectiveness of the screen protector. Some require precise alignment and careful application, while others feature hassle-free, self-aligning techniques. Furthermore, issues like bubble formation and dust entrapment during installation can affect performance, potentially compromising the protective qualities of the screen protector. Understanding these nuances can help you make an informed decision and ensure your device remains safeguarded against scratches and cracks effectively.
